Ah, forgot to include a patch for
programs/Xserver/hw/xfree86/os-support/xf86drm.h. It seems that you were
the first one to actually try it. :) Try this patch:
--- ./xf86drm.h.~1.3.~ 2004-06-16 11:39:14.000000000 +0200
+++ ./xf86drm.h 2004-10-16 02:00:35.000000000 +0200
@@ -104,7 +104,8 @@
DRM_REGISTERS = 1, /**< no caching, no core dump */
DRM_SHM = 2, /**< shared, cached */
DRM_AGP = 3, /**< AGP/GART */
- DRM_SCATTER_GATHER = 4 /**< PCI scatter/gather */
+ DRM_SCATTER_GATHER = 4, /**< PCI scatter/gather */
+ DRM_CONSISTENT = 5 /**< PCI consistent */
} drmMapType;
